温压条件下岩石破坏前后的力学性质与波速

摘    要:在温压条件下,对大理岩和砂岩进行了全过程应力应变试验,研究了温压条件对岩石的极限强度,残余强度,剪切破裂角的影响,以及岩石破坏前后的弹性模量与波速的变化。得到了在温压条件下,岩石变形全过程中有关弹性参数和力学性质的变化规律,并进行了简要分析。

THE MECHANICAL PROPERTIES AND VELOCITIES OF ROCKS PRE- AND POST-FAILURE UNDER PRESSURE AND TEMPERATURE

Abstract:A set of complete stree-strain experiments of marble and sandstone were performed under pressure and temperature. The influences of pressure and temperature on ultimate strength,residual strength,elastic modulus,rupture angles and compressional velocities were examined. The features of modulus and velocities pre-and post-failure were also studied and some simple analysis were given.
